Israeli Teens who attended The Coca-Cola Village camp this summer were treated to a plethora of Coca-Cola products.

Each participant was given a bracelet equipped with an RFID chip, which synced to the wearer’s Facebook account. From there, the kids were set loose onto the camp’s different water-slides and activities. At each location, there was a small, RFID-equipped station that communicated with the bracelets’ chips when a camp-goer approached it. The system would then update the camper’s status with a message pertaining to the event or activity. Additionally, camp pictures were auto-tagged if the subjects touched their bracelets to the camp photographer’s camera post-snapshot.
